My dog's back sores are bleeding from licking. How do I stop it?

Yes, the bleeding from the sore is likely due to her licking at it. You can get an Ecollar from the pet store or you can make one at home to keep her from licking at it. You can also cut a shirt to fit her that may cover the sores and prevent her from licking at them.
